Transaction 57ea8ad00854086fba798d2c2c3b4cf93416322216bfb9e588d32a0372e3b531

block
e715b4b6526082416c1a3facda6c477d4efac90c0c58f5b09a8a67d1716e8617

4 Inputs

72 Outputs